Facelift Techniques: An Overview
Kerem Sami Kaya1, Ozcan Cakmak1
1Private Practice at FACEISTANBUL, Istanbul, Turkey.
Facial Plastic Surgery : FPS
|June 16, 2022
Summary
Facelift techniques vary in dissection depth. Extended facelifts release key ligaments for comprehensive midface and lower face rejuvenation, unlike traditional SMAS lifts.
Area of Science:
- Plastic Surgery
- Facial Rejuvenation
- Anatomy
Background:
- Facelift techniques are categorized by dissection depth and extent.
- Superficial musculoaponeurotic system (SMAS) imbrication and plication are common "SMAS lifts" or "classical facelifts".
- SMAS lifts effectively treat lower face and neck aging but not midface aging or nasolabial folds due to retaining ligaments.
Purpose of the Study:
- To discuss various facelift techniques in detail.
- To highlight the importance of surgical anatomy in facelift procedures.
- To explain how extended facelift techniques achieve comprehensive facial rejuvenation.
Main Methods:
- Classification of facelift techniques based on dissection.
- Detailed discussion of SMAS imbrication and plication techniques.
- Explanation of extended facelift techniques, including extended SMAS, high SMAS, deep plane, and composite plane facelifts.
Main Results:
- Extended facelift techniques, by releasing retaining ligaments, achieve rejuvenation of the midface, cheek, and lower face.
- Variations in extended dissections include extended SMAS, high SMAS, deep plane, and composite plane techniques.
- Deep plane and composite plane facelifts offer excellent blood supply to the overlying skin due to their single-unit flap design.
Conclusions:
- Extended facelift techniques provide balanced rejuvenation of the midface, cheek, and lower face without separate procedures.
- Understanding surgical anatomy is crucial for selecting and executing appropriate facelift techniques.
- Different extended facelift variations offer tailored approaches to facial aging.
